Get a free copy of our newest local guide while celebrating local merchants at Shop the Neighbourhood day this Saturday, Nov. 28
It’s fair to say that the city that started the 100-mile diet and brought locavorism to the table knows a thing or two about sourcing locally. Which is why Vancouver magazine developed our first-ever Neighbourhoods Guide, a comprehensive index of more than 20 distinct neighbourhoods in the city and the North Shore. Powered by insights from influential locals and targeting the city’s obsession with real estate, local shopping, dining and a love of neighbourhoods, this is a tourist guide for locals— if you need a cobbler in Kits or yakitori in Yaletown, we’ve got you covered with local maps, upcoming must-do events, hot shops, restaurants and breweries, and intel on the hood itself. What does $500,000 buy you in Strathcona, anyway?Find the guide in YP boxes and on racks—those yellow and grey beacons on so many Vancouver streets, as well as at the third annual Shop the Neighbourhood initiative this Saturday, November 28th, YP’s yearly celebration of the merchants who live, work and prosper in each of these great neighbourhoods.
